titleOfInvention Automated reagent blotter
abstract Apparatus is disclosed for aligning and simultaneously removing excess fluid from test devices (10). The apparatus comprises carrier means (11) designed to support a test device (10) used for the determination of constituents in fluid. The apparatus further comprises blotter means (16) supported and guided by the carrier means (11), said blotter means (16) being capable of moving along the carrier means (11) and contacting the test device (10) along one of the blotter surfaces. The surface of the blotter means (16) which contacts the test device (10) has characteristics to facilitate the removal of excess fluid present on the test device (10) upon contact of the blotter with the test device.
